Modernization and revision for the "brave new world" we live in is sensible. Codebases get clunky and encrusted as the years of patching and fixing go by. Cheers to Daddy for updating. I hope he's reviewing and improving his security too. His logs are likely highly valuable since they may contain things like the IP addresses of users; which allows the relationship between all of a user's posts and who they are since many ISPs basically assign an IP to a customer's physical address. That's why anonymizing VPNs are your friend.

 

Those of us who are able to do so, should donate something to Daddy. A site like this one takes considerable time and money to run.

 

Lastly, if "the bad guys" come for us, it'll be for political reasons. They'll want dirt or leverage on someone or a group of someones who have power, fame, or money that they can pressure by going after one or more escorts with connections to them. As the "big brother" state has grown over the last decade and will likely grow only more powerful, every client and escort should review their personal security and improve their locks as they see fit.

 

Keep in mind, any of us who explicitly discuss experiences involving criminal activities are making a "public" admission of guilt. That's generally admissible in most courts. Depending on where you live, the laws and statutes of limitation may vary. Educate your self and plan accordingly. But remember, none of us are secure against a nation-state such as the USA if its attention focuses on us. Such is the world we inhabit.
